About winter geometry activities

On Education.com, winter geometry activities provide hands-on learning experiences that use seasonal themes like snowflakes, snowmen, and ice to teach concepts such as symmetry, angles, shape recognition, and area. These lessons incorporate engaging crafts, puzzles, and printables to help students explore geometric ideas in a fun, interactive way. Many activities guide children in folding paper snowflakes to find lines of symmetry, create 3D shapes with building blocks or marshmallows, and solve shape-based winter puzzles that enhance spatial thinking.
